Car centre VW Group Brno
Thunová, Nicola Vanesa ; Suchánek,, Petr (referee) ; Nový, Alois (advisor) ; Bečkovská, Tereza (advisor)
ABSTRACT The subject of the bachelor’s thesis is an architectural study created within the AG033 subject. This study is the elaboration of the documentation for building permission and documentation for construction. The subject of this thesis is the design of a new building for the Volkswagen Group car center, which is to serve for sales, warranty and post-warranty repairs and servicing of ŠKODY, SEAT, VW and AUDI cars. This building is situated in Mikulov town, cadastral area Mikulov, in the industrial zone of the town. The specified set of plots is located near agricultural and industrial buildings at the end of Jiráskova street on flat terrain, there was no need to preserve the character of the existing sorrounding buildings. The building has a maximum of two floors in the part of the showroom, in the rest part of the building there is only one floor. The whole building is divided into thee basic parts: Showroom, warehouse, service. The remaining areas of the land are divided into the forecourt of a representative showroom, of communication and parking for customers, employees and parking lots. These areas are complemented by grassy areas with low greenery. The whole building is designed as several cubes stacked together. An exclusively flat roof at different height levels is designed here. The main entrance is located in the showroom facing south with the representative forecourt adjacent to Jiráskova street. The showroom has large wooden-aluminium windows and serves as a showcase for the car center. The structure is made of reinforced conncrete frame loadbearing structure filled with large windows and aerated concrete bloctks YTONG, the entire building is panelling by sandwich thermal insulation panel systém from Kingspan. The roof plane is solved using sandwich roof insulation panels also from the same company.

Architecture in landscape - Winery
Sáčková, Veronika ; Dýr, Petr (referee) ; Urbášková, Hana (advisor)
The purpose of this master’s thesis was to design an object situated on South Moravia nearby the Nove Mlyny dam with the view at the Palava Hills. The house is designed as extremely environmental friendly and energy saving in „A“ category according to the SEN-scale of building energy demand. Water purification and water management are part sof the ecological koncept. The primary target of the building is a wine production. It concerns grapes stemming, pressing, fermentation, aging, bottling and bottle stocking. One integral part of the building is an accomodation for 44-60 guests, who have the degustation room, restaurant and natural pool at hand. One last part is the CHKO Pálava information centre where i tis available to get information, internet access, or to use the library or lecture hall.
ResPublica/Civitas Socialis - Strachotín
Horňasová, Tereza ; Nový, Alois (referee) ; Nový, Vítězslav (advisor)
The theme of the diploma thesis is based on conclusions of the pre-diploma thesis which tried to find lost potential of the village Strachotín and outline its possible development. Strachotín is located in a major wine region. Therefore, the potential of the municipality is mainly in wine, tradition and tourism. The stragedy builds on these potentials and creates two main themes. I live, I discover. The living factor represents inhabitants of Strachotín and the possibility of housing, work and recreation. The discovering factor represents traditions and tourism. The key theme becomes a village square. This is primarily a place for local residents, but also a place for the municipality to represent and support tourism. The village square is the most important part of the village, but the current state of affairs is not the case. Village square lost its identity thanks to inappropriate placement of objects and their functional use. The design tries to clean the village square from objects that are not functionally and aesthetically suitable. Objects that remain in the proposal are a municipal house and former school. They have a historical position here. The proposal adds a new object that combines and complements functions that have been missing or lost in the village in the original solution. The newly created public space creates not only a place for the inhabitants of Strachotín, but also a new tourist destination.

Architecture in landscape - Environmental Education Center
Sáčková, Veronika ; Loutocká, Vlasta (referee) ; Urbášková, Hana (advisor)
The aim of the task was to design a building situated in South Moravia near the Nové Mlýny dam with a view of Pálava hills. The house is designed with respect to the environment as extremely efficient building. Part of the ecological concept is also water management and purification. The primary function of this object is an environmental education aimed at primary schools and its students. There are two classrooms available, both of them designed for 27 children, and a lecture hall for 66 students. There is an accommodation for 60 persons including dining room arranged in the object. Also there is room for cultural events in the area, a separate building that provides refreshment and bicycle or boat rental.
